Bhagat Completely revised and updated, the new edition of the Handbook of Intercultural Training reviews and summarizes the state of the art in the field of intercultural training. Organized into three sections, the book first deals with the theoretical and methodological issues inherent in understanding intercultural relations and training. The second part considers the contexts in which training takes place as well as some specific techniques. In the final section, issues specific to particular parts of the world are dealt with. These include Eastern Europe, China, Central and South America and Israel, which have all faced turbulent times in the last decade. |
